I'm assuming that you want the header to contain the outlook block.

In your home page setup (click on your management icon to get there) you will find a section labelled "Header block".

I use ssgauges in mine (you'll see it if you have a quick look at my site). In yours you will need to type the name of the outlook block. Don't forget to scroll to the bottom and save it. ;)

Have you downloaded the "outlook" block from Jáchym's site? If you haven't then do so and install it on your site in the normal manner. Then try again.
